摘要
We present experimental and theoretical results for the angular dependence of third harmonic generation of water droplets in the micrometer range (size parameter 62 < ka < 248). The third harmonic generation signal in p and s polarization obtained with ultrashort laser pulses is compared with a recently developed nonlinear extension of classical Mie theory including multipoles of order l less than or equal to 250. Both theory and experiment yield over a wide range of size parameters remarkably stable intensity maxima close to the forward and backward direction at ''magic angles.'' In contrast to linear Mie scattering, both are of comparable intensity.
